We are an older building, built in 1968. Due to the age of our building, none of our rooms are handicap accessible. All our first floor rooms have between 1-4 steps to get into the room. Our second floor rooms are accessed via a stair case with 20 steps. If you have accessibility questions, we strongly recommend you contact us directly to discuss what rooms are available.
